Dr. Kevin earned his BA in Psychology from The University of Texas at San Antonio with a focus on sports psychology. He began treating patients in 2018 as a Physical Therapist Assistant. He later completed his Doctorate of Physical Therapy at The University of Texas Medical Branch at Galveston in 2023 and went on to become a Fellow of the American Academy of Orthopedic Manual Physical Therapists, one of the highest levels of training in musculoskeletal care.

Many patients feel unsure or overwhelmed after an injury. Dr. Kevin enjoys educating them, building their confidence, and helping them come out of rehab stronger than when they started.

Dr. Kevin specializes in manual therapy techniques, joint adjustments, dry needling, and exercise progression. He enjoys treating chronic neck and low back pain, shoulder and knee conditions, and headaches.

Dr. Kevin appreciates being able to treat patients one-on-one and provide personalized care. Having the time and space to focus on each individual allows him to deliver the level of attention and quality he believes should be the standard in physical therapy.
